WebHow is open prostatectomy performed? For open prostatectomy you will receive general or spinal anaesthesia. During the operation the surgeon cuts into the lower abdomen to reach the bladder and the prostate. The surgeon then uses his finger to remove the enlarged part of the prostate, also called adenoma (Fig. 1). WebUltrasound of the prostate uses sound waves to produce pictures of a man's prostate gland and to help diagnose symptoms such as difficulty urinating or an elevated blood test result. It's also used to investigate a nodule found during a rectal exam, detect abnormalities, and determine whether the gland is enlarged.

For quite some time, both procedures have been done using open … Web10 apr. 2024 · In the open approach, the surgeon can access the prostate through a suprapubic or perineal incision. In the suprapubic approach, the incision goes from the navel to the pubic bone, while in the perineal approach, which has been even less used, the cut is in the skin between the anus and the scrotum.
